Kilkenny's inspirational midfielder Michael Fennelly will miss the 2016 All-Ireland SHC final against Tipperary.

The Ballyhale Shamrocks clubman had to be substituted ten minutes from the end of the Cats' epic semi-final replay victory over Waterford in Thurles on Saturday and it has been confirmed that he sustained ankle ligament damage and will not be available for the September 4th clash with the Premier County.

Hurler of the Year in 2011, Fennelly - who will be sidelined long-term - came back from a back injury to deliver a Man of the Match performance in last year's All-Ireland showcase as he collected his eighth winners' medal with the Black & Amber.
